【问题标题】:Run CodedUI from MTM 2013从 MTM 2013 运行 CodedUI
【发布时间】:2014-06-11 02:05:16
【问题描述】:

我想使用 MTM 2013 运行 codedUI 测试用例

这是我目前已经拥有的:

  1. 我编写了 UI 测试用例来测试我的 Web 应用程序。

  2. 这些测试用例的解决方案与我的网络应用无关。

  3. 现在我用 MTM 2013 编写的测试用例很少(最初用于手动执行)。后来我计划使用 codedUI 自动化这些测试用例并将这些自动化测试用例关联到 MTM 测试用例,这样我就不必打开 VSTS 来运行我的自动化测试用例。这也可以达到任何其他测试人员也可以使用 MTM 执行它们的目的。

这是我到目前为止所做的一切:

  1. 在我的 TFS 服务器中安装并配置了“测试控制器”。

  2. 在我要执行自动化测试用例的机器上安装了“测试代理”。

  3. 在 MTM 中成功创建物理实验室环境。

  4. 将 codedUI 自动化与 MTM 中的测试用例相关联。

现在,当我在 MTM 中玩测试用例时,它给了我一个错误“无法创建自动化测试运行。需要与活动测试计划关联的构建才能提交自动化测试运行。 "

你能帮我解决这个问题吗?这是我第一次使用 MTM 测试用例来关联 codedUI 自动化测试用例。

【问题讨论】:

    标签: testing tfs ui-automation coded-ui-tests microsoft-test-manager


    【解决方案1】:

    您需要将构建分配给包含编码 UI 测试的测试计划。否则,它如何知道要运行哪个版本的测试,以及正在测试哪个版本的代码?

    MSDN:http://msdn.microsoft.com/en-us/library/dd490760(v=vs.100).aspx

    【讨论】:

    • 此外,您应该在与被测主应用程序相同的解决方案中拥有包含 CodedUI 测试的项目。这将使构建->部署->测试更容易。
    【解决方案2】:

    查看以下 SO 问题的答案,它们可能会帮助您了解它的工作原理:

    【讨论】:

      猜你喜欢
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2015-02-20
      • 1970-01-01
      • 2013-03-11
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多